
A suspected bank robber is behind bars in Delaware after he was caught depositing the cash he had allegedly just stolen back into the bank's ATM.
Police say 44-year-old McRoberts Williams, of California, was taken into custody shortly after the incident, which happened December 11 in Wilmington, Delaware.
According to police, Williams walked into a Wells Fargo bank and handed the teller a note saying this was a robbery. The teller compiled and handed over an undisclosed amount of cash.
Williams ran out of the bank and once outside, he "made a deposit in the ATM on the exterior of the building," according to police.
As police responded to the bank, Williams took off running behind the shopping center. A short time later, he was located by troopers and taken into custody without incident.
Williams was arraigned on a charge of second-degree robbery and jailed on a $6,000 cash bond.
